WebNov 4, 2011 · As a human, we can identify it's "inverse" as: y = 10001001. Now let us see it's properties: Every bit of y is the not of the corresponding bit in x. This operation is done in C like this: y = ~x; Alternatively, we know that one bit xor 1 gives not of that bit, so y = x^0xFF; Sum of any bit plus its not is 1, without a carry. WebJan 25, 2016 · Flipping a bit means toggling or inverting the current bit status. If the current bit is set i.e. 1 than invert it to 0 and vice versa. To flip all bits of a binary number you can run loop from 0 to size of the integer and flip individual bit at a time. However, C language has given bitwise complement ~ operator for the purpose.

WebSep 19, 2016 · In C, true is represented by 1, and false by 0. However, in a comparison, any non-false value is treated is true. The ! operator does boolean inversion, so !0 is 1 and !1 is 0. WebC Use bitwise operator to invert bit. The following code shows how to invert the last n bits in a value, with both n and the value being function arguments. The ~ operator inverts bits, but it inverts all the bits in a byte. The ^ operator (EXCLUSIVE OR) can be used to toggle individual bits.
